Four Stanford University economics professors associated with the Hoover Institute released a 52-page report on October 13 warning of likely consequences of Joe Biden’s economic plans. The authors were Kevin Hassett, Casey B. Mulligan, Timothy Fitzgerald, and Cody Kallen. Hassett is a former Trump economic advisor.

According to the Stanford-Hoover study, which assumes a more normalized post-Covid and pre-amnesty and pre-open borders economic environment, the consequences of Biden economics would nevertheless have its own devastating consequences for the vast majority of Americans. Relative to the current 2030 Congressional Budget Office (CBO) projections, the additional weight of the Biden economic plans would reduce the GDP by $2.6 Trillion, about 8 percent. This means no real economic growth over 10 years, and we would be 8 percent worse off at the end of 10 years. This would mean a net loss of 4.9 million jobs, and median household income would be another $6,500 lower at the end of ten years. Annual consumption would be $1.5 Trillion less, indicating a significant decline in average living standards for the American people. The study indicates a differential regional distribution of economic misery with Idaho, Montana, and Wyoming being the most severely devastated.

Furthermore, high taxes on the rich and corporations have proven negative consequences for American workers. Biden has promised to raise the corporate tax rate to 28 percent. According to many studies by the Tax Foundation, raising taxes on business in reality passes the tax burden onto to consumers and workers. An average of approximately 70 percent of the burden of corporate tax is passed on to labor.  Moreover, as a general economic rule (Ludwig Von Mises), progressive taxation of corporations or individuals reduces disposable income for investment. Investment is what drives the economic engines of free and successful nations, producing higher living standards for all.
